Fatal Crash Closes Highway 11 Near Kenogamisis Dam
Highway 11 reopened after fatal crash near Kenogamisis Dam Road; OPP seek dashcam video.
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

Highway 11 has reopened after a deadly accident near Kenogamisis Dam Road; OPP requests dashcam footage.

Greenstone OPP, TIME team investigates accident involving two commercial trucks and a pickup

GREENSTONE, ON – Feb. 12, 2026 – Highway 11 is back open following a tragic three-vehicle crash northeast of Geraldton that resulted in one fatality and multiple injuries, according to Ontario Provincial Police.

The Greenstone OPP reported that officers responded around 5:30 p. m. EST to the scene of the collision near Kenogamisis Dam Road which involved two commercial motor vehicles and one pickup truck.

Authorities say the driver of the pickup, a 43-year-old man from Toronto, was pronounced dead at the scene.

Injuries and hospital transfers

According to OPP, two individuals, including a passenger in the pickup, were airlifted to hospitals with serious injuries. A third person was also taken to hospital with injuries that haven’t been confirmed yet.

Highways 11 and 631 reopen

Parts of Highway 11 and Highway 631 were closed for some time while the OPP Traffic Incident Management Enforcement (TIME) team conducted its investigation.

Police confirm that Highway 11 (from Nipigon to Cochrane) has reopened along with Highway 631 (from Hornpayne to Highway 11).

OPP seeking witnesses and dashcam video

Investigators are urging anyone who witnessed the incident or may have dashcam footage from around that time to reach out to OPP at 1-888-310-1122.

Anonymous tips can be submitted to Crime Stoppers at 1-800-222-8477 (TIPS) or online at ontariocrimestoppers. ca.
